Solid Geometry

Geometry is one branch of mathematics. It is concerned with properties of space that are related with distance, shape, size, and relative position of figures. Forces and geometry in structure

All structures experience forces at all times. We can’t see a force, but we can deduce its existence by observing its effect. Sometimes the effects of those forces are not apparent until time has passed. That is why it is crucial to design a structure carefully, build it skillfully, maintain it periodically, and monitor it diligently throughout its useful life.
